| joem2009's Full Review: Bekins Van Lines |
Bekins came 2 1/2 hours late (driver and 2 "helpers"). The driver who was responsible for the move didn't even get out of the truck because it was hot, and had a couple of dirty, tattooed, incompetent losers load our furniture. One of them loaded a $2000 cabinet by pulling up a hand truck to it with no padding. We had to ask them to pad our furniture before moving it. The cabinet almost got dropped twice on the way to the truck, and ultimately dragged into the truck. One of them also decided to rest his sweaty arms on an antique chair with expensive pillows, to make sure they soaked it all up. Once we saw the caliber of the movers, we promptly called Bekins to see if we could load up on insurance, but unfortunately they won't once any of the pieces get moved. This was my second shipment with Bekins, but for some reason this one was less items, but will end up costing more money ($2400). When asked if they could double check the weight, they stated that we could go down to where the trucks get dispatched, have truck weighed, follow it to the house, have it unloaded, and follow the truck back to get final weight. I don't hold much hope for a majority of items coming undamaged...
